Output ec33cb5d1fe2f886732b50602a42765818d2f8b38b43eaf9da01ed24fdb85cc4:3

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 c3f5cc36bd9a5eb95a54e7e1b3bb772990f2439e
address
bc1qc06ucd4anf0tjkj5ulsm8wmh9xg0ysu7jkgrch
transaction
ec33cb5d1fe2f886732b50602a42765818d2f8b38b43eaf9da01ed24fdb85cc4
confirmations
229403
spent
true